import uuid
import testtools
from tempest_lib import base as test
from tempest_lib import decorators
from tempest_lib.tests import base
class TestSkipBecauseDecorator(base.TestCase):
def _test_skip_because_helper(self, expected_to_skip=True,
**decorator_args):
class TestFoo(test.BaseTestCase):
_interface = 'json'
@decorators.skip_because(**decorator_args)
def test_bar(self):
return 0
t = TestFoo('test_bar')
if expected_to_skip:
self.assertRaises(testtools.TestCase.skipException, t.test_bar)
else:
# assert that test_bar returned 0
self.assertEqual(TestFoo('test_bar').test_bar(), 0)
def test_skip_because_bug(self):
self._test_skip_because_helper(bug='12345')
def test_skip_because_bug_and_condition_true(self):
self._test_skip_because_helper(bug='12348', condition=True)
def test_skip_because_bug_and_condition_false(self):
self._test_skip_because_helper(expected_to_skip=False,
bug='12349', condition=False)
def test_skip_because_bug_without_bug_never_skips(self):
"""Never skip without a bug parameter."""
self._test_skip_because_helper(expected_to_skip=False,
condition=True)
self._test_skip_because_helper(expected_to_skip=False)
def test_skip_because_invalid_bug_number(self):
"""Raise ValueError if with an invalid bug number"""
self.assertRaises(ValueError, self._test_skip_because_helper,
bug='critical_bug')
class TestIdempotentIdDecorator(base.TestCase):
def _test_helper(self, _id, **decorator_args):
@decorators.idempotent_id(_id)
def foo():
"""Docstring"""
pass
return foo
def _test_helper_without_doc(self, _id, **decorator_args):
@decorators.idempotent_id(_id)
def foo():
pass
return foo
def test_positive(self):
_id = str(uuid.uuid4())
foo = self._test_helper(_id)
self.assertIn('id-%s' % _id, getattr(foo, '__testtools_attrs'))
self.assertTrue(foo.__doc__.startswith('Test idempotent id: %s' % _id))
def test_positive_without_doc(self):
_id = str(uuid.uuid4())
foo = self._test_helper_without_doc(_id)
self.assertTrue(foo.__doc__.startswith('Test idempotent id: %s' % _id))
def test_idempotent_id_not_str(self):
_id = 42
self.assertRaises(TypeError, self._test_helper, _id)
def test_idempotent_id_not_valid_uuid(self):
_id = '42'
self.assertRaises(ValueError, self._test_helper, _id)
